The Stratocaster, released by Fender in 1954, was introduced as a derivative of the Telecaster, the original solid-state guitar.
Its innovative design and versatility have earned it a place among countless artists, and it has dominated music scenes across a wide range of genres since its introduction.
It's truly a representative model of the electric guitar.
This Stratocaster is manufactured in Mexico, geographically close to the United States.
This next-generation guitar was created in collaboration with Roland, a leading Japanese brand.
First and foremost, it features COSM modeling technology.
This allows it to produce acoustic guitar sounds, 12-string guitar sounds, alternate tunings, and humbucker sounds.
The wide range of sound variations is impressive, beyond what you'd expect from a single guitar.
Looking at the wood, the body is alder, the neck is maple, and the fingerboard is rosewood, in 60s style.
The neck shape is a Modern C, with a 9.5-inch fingerboard radius and medium jumbo frets, giving it a modern style.
It's equipped with many innovative features, but the key parts feel well-pressed.
This is a model that can be used in a variety of genres.
